Sneaky ways to get your kids to eat better
by Missy Chase Lapine the Sneaky Chef
Think of snacks as “mini-meals” and try to provide a balance of protein, complex carbohydrates and good fats. For example, fruit paired with a slice of low fat cheese and a handful of almonds will provide for more sustained energy than fruit alone.
